
Weather Today (11) Rainfall above 50mm likely in parts of the island
Department of Meteorology says showers or thundershowers will occur at several places in Western and Sabaragamuwa provinces and in Kandy, Nuwara-Eliya, Galle and Matara districts during the evening or night. Fairly heavy showers above 50 mm can be expected in some areas.
Several spells of showers will occur in Eastern and Uva provinces.
Mainly fair weather will prevail elsewhere over the Island.
Misty conditions can be expected at some places in Western, Sabaragamuwa, Central and North-Western provinces and in Galle and Matara districts during the morning.
The met department requests the general public to take adequate precautions to minimize damages caused by temporary localized strong winds and lightning during thundershowers
